The USB-C port has become the universal standard for modern devices, praised for its reversible design and multi-functional capabilities. From charging smartphones and laptops to connecting monitors, external storage, and peripherals, its convenience is undeniable. However, this very versatility is what makes it a prime target for sophisticated hardware-based attacks. For cybersecurity professionals, the USB-C port represents a critical expansion of the physical attack surface, moving far beyond the traditional 'USB drop' attack into a realm of complex, protocol-level exploitation.
From Data Pipe to Attack Vector: The Expanded Threat Landscape
The core vulnerability stems from the port's design philosophy: to consolidate multiple data and power protocols into a single connector. While users enjoy connecting a single cable to output video to a monitor via DisplayPort Alt Mode, transfer files at high speed, or charge their device, an attacker sees a multiplexed gateway. A malicious charger or docking station, for instance, can be engineered to initiate a data connection masquerading as a trusted peripheral the moment it is plugged in. This can bypass software prompts that ask for user permission to share data, especially if the device's firmware or operating system has vulnerabilities in its USB controller stack.
One of the most concerning avenues is the exploitation of alternate modes like DisplayPort over USB-C. In a legitimate scenario, this allows screen mirroring or extending the desktop to an external display. In a malicious one, a specially crafted device could potentially negotiate this mode and act as a silent video sink, capturing everything displayed on the screen without the user's knowledge—a powerful tool for corporate espionage or credential theft. Similarly, the USB Power Delivery (USB-PD) protocol, which negotiates higher voltage and current for fast charging, has a communication channel that could be abused. Researchers have demonstrated proof-of-concept attacks where malicious chargers use USB-PD messages to trigger buffer overflows or other faults in the device's power management IC, potentially leading to firmware compromise.
The Hardware Implant and Data Exfiltration Risk
The physical nature of the port also enables hardware implant attacks. A device left unattended, even briefly, could be fitted with a tiny, passive device inserted into the USB-C port. These implants can range from simple data exfiltration tools that wirelessly transmit harvested information to more complex devices that establish a backdoor network connection when the phone later connects to Wi-Fi. The compact size of these implants makes detection extremely difficult for the average user.
Furthermore, the ubiquity of USB-C cables themselves is a risk. A compromised cable, gifted or swapped, can contain embedded chips that perform keystroke injection (posing as a keyboard) or network interface spoofing once connected. An attacker could use a seemingly innocent charging cable to execute commands on the locked device, install malware, or redirect internet traffic through a malicious proxy.
Mitigation Strategies for a Physical World
Defending against these threats requires a shift from purely digital security thinking to a holistic physical-digital model. Organizations should:
- Implement Device Policy Controls: Use Mobile Device Management (MDM) or Unified Endpoint Management (UEM) solutions to restrict USB functionality on corporate devices. Policies can be set to block all data transfer over USB, allow charging only, or whitelist specific, company-provided peripherals.
- Promote Security Awareness: Train employees on the risks of using unknown chargers, public charging stations, or accepting untrusted USB devices. The mantra "don't plug it in if you don't own it" is more relevant than ever.
- Deploy Physical Security Measures: Secure work areas to prevent unattended device access. Consider the use of USB data blockers (often called "USB condoms") for public charging, though note these only mitigate power-based attacks and not all protocol-level threats.
- Invest in Hardware Security: For high-security environments, consider devices with hardware kill switches for data ports or utilize specialized USB-C port locks that prevent unauthorized physical connections.
For individual security professionals and users, vigilance is key. Inspect ports regularly for foreign objects, use cables from reputable manufacturers, and avoid public charging stations without a power-only adapter. On personal devices, disable developer options like "USB debugging" when not in use, as this is a high-privilege entry point.
The evolution of USB-C is a double-edged sword. Its power and convenience have driven technological convergence, but in doing so, it has created a powerful confluence point for physical and protocol-level attacks. As the industry continues to adopt this standard, the cybersecurity community must elevate the discussion around hardware trust, secure protocol implementation, and the ever-present need for defense-in-depth that includes the physical interface layer. The USB-C port is not just a connector; it's a network interface, a power negotiator, and a video output—and each of those functions must be secured.

Comentarios 0
Comentando como:
¡Únete a la conversación!
Sé el primero en compartir tu opinión sobre este artículo.
¡Inicia la conversación!
Sé el primero en comentar este artículo.